The use of tactile experience on top of visual language enables engaging communication and even makes it accessible for people with vision issues. Tangible Graphic Design is a multidisciplinary design approach to bring tactile experience in visual communication design with material and fabrication. Various conventional materials, such as paper, wood, fabric, plastic, and clay, can be used to enable tactile communication with fabrication methods, such as 3D printing and digital fabrication. This panel will discuss and suggest future graphic design research and educational approaches using tactile communication.

In addition to the major conferences covered in this article, there are many smaller, discipline-specific conferences that offer attendees the chance to dive more deeply into a specific area of focus, such as UI/UX or typography. These events offer much of the benefits of these larger events, such as networking and workshops, at a fraction of the price, so be sure to keep an eye out for any events that might be happening near you. Nadia Lung is Combo’s Design Director at Combo, and one of the studio’s longest running team members. Nadia leads and mentors a team of designers through the inception and execution of many of Combo’s most iconic client partnerships. Over the course of seven years at Combo, Nadia has built impactful brands and design systems for the likes of Saie Beauty, Nike, For Freedoms, GEM, The Webby Awards, Burdock Media, Boll & Branch, and many more. Born in Hong Kong, raised in Georgia, Nadia honed her design style and skills at the School of Visual Arts, as well as stints with Mother Design and Doubleday & Cartwright before joining Combo.

This workshop is a deep dive into self-reflection and the role it can play in your career, starting with yourself and radiating outwards. After introducing ourselves and wayfinding questions that emerged for us over our careers, attendees will participate in a hands-on activity using a deck of tarot-inspired self-reflection cards. We will explore moments of change—from the individual- to the system-level—and the critical questions that precede them. We will ask you to interrogate your power, position, and expertise, and we’ll discuss how you might use the answers to navigate and drive change across disciplines and sectors.
